Clay started his career with Disney in 1997 as a percussionist with the Disney All-American College Orchestra performing at Epcot's American Gardens Theater alongside several well-known Broadway stars. After finishing his degree in Music Education from the University of Georgia , he quickly moved back to Orlando to be a full-time Cast Member with Walt Disney World Entertainment. From 1997 to 2003, Clay was a performer in numerous shows and parades in all four Disney theme-parks. He also spent a year in Japan working for Tokyo Disneyland Entertainment during their 20 th Anniversary Celebration. As a musician, he was a drummer for the “Tapestry of Nations” parade at Epcot ® and is currently a sub-pianist for the Magic Music Days choral workshops. After two years working as a Production Assistant, Clay is now a Coordinator with Talent Casting and Booking, specializing in Celebrity Talent. Clay also serves on the Advisory Board for S.T.A.G.E. In addition to the past four ENCORE! concerts, Clay's regional theatre credits include: Cats, Guys and Dolls, Jesus Christ Superstar, Children Of Eden , Godspell,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at, Little Shop Of Horrors, Fame – The Musical, Once Upon A Mattress, You're A Good Man Charlie Brown, The King and I, Curtains Up! And Curtains Up! Unplugged, How To Succeed In Business Without Really Trying, Big River, The Rocky Horror Show, Anything Goes, and Fiddler On The Roof .
